A recent study by the University of Miami and Columbia University indicates that a daily dose of diet soda could raise your risk of a vascular event – stroke, heart attack – by 61%. The American Beverage Association disputes this finding, saying that a person’s risk factors include a host of other elements, but the study is sobering at least, and worth taking into consideration when you reach for that third diet soda of the day!
